What Types of Protein Shakes Deliver the Most Benefit?
The two most studied protein sources are whey (dairy-based) and soy (plant-based). Both lower blood pressure and improve cholesterol, but they differ in how they affect muscle recovery and other areas.
Whey protein stands out for muscle growth and repair — it accelerates recovery after exercise, reduces soreness, and increases strength and size. It also lowers LDL cholesterol, total cholesterol, and triglycerides. Soy protein decreases both systolic and diastolic blood pressure and also lowers LDL and triglycerides, though there is less data on rapid muscle recovery.
A lesser-known whey benefit involves sleep. Whey contains alpha-lactalbumin, which increases serotonin levels and can improve sleep quality and reduce stress — a side benefit most people don’t expect from a shake.
How Much Protein Do You Actually Need Per Day?
- Healthy adults (sedentary): 0.8 grams per kilogram of body weight. A 150-pound person needs about 55 grams daily; a 200-pound person needs about 70 grams.
- Active adults and strength training: 0.6 grams per pound of body weight. That means about 90 grams for a 150-pound person, especially important for older adults aiming to maintain muscle mass.
- Per-workout dose: 20–40 grams of protein at one time is the sweet spot for maximizing muscle growth after exercise.
Do Protein Shakes Help With Weight Loss?
Yes — primarily through increased fullness. Protein is the most satiating macronutrient, so replacing a high-carb meal with a protein shake can reduce total daily calorie intake without hunger. The effect works best with shakes that stay within 100–200 calories per serving and pair protein with water, unsweetened almond milk, or skim milk. Mixing with cow or soy milk adds about 1 gram of protein per ounce, giving a small boost without much sugar.

How to Pick a Safe, Effective Protein Powder
Protein powders are dietary supplements, which means the FDA does not evaluate their safety or labeling before they hit store shelves. That leaves the job to manufacturers — and some do a better job than others. Look for products with NSF Certified for Sport certification. That third-party seal means the label matches what is inside and the powder has been tested for contaminants.
Heavy metals — including mercury, lead, and arsenic — and pesticides have shown up in some protein powders. Third-party testing is the only way to know your shake is clean. If the label does not mention NSF or a similar certification, the powder may still be safe, but the risk is higher.
The Mistakes That Turn Protein Shakes From Benefit to Risk
Most negative side effects come from overconsumption or choosing the wrong type of powder, not from protein itself. Here are the specific pitfalls to watch for:
- Too much protein: Excess intake causes hyperfiltration in the kidneys and increases urinary calcium excretion, which raises the risk of chronic kidney disease in susceptible individuals.
- Lactose intolerance: Whey is milk-based. If you are lactose intolerant, whey can cause gas, bloating, diarrhea, and cramps. Soy or plant-based protein is the better choice.

Who Benefits Most From Protein Shakes?
Protein supplementation is not for everyone, but research identifies specific groups that see real, measurable gains:
- Athletes and active people: The 20–40 gram post-workout dose repairs damaged muscle tissue, prevents injury, and promotes hypertrophy.
- Older adults (70+): Preventing sarcopenia (age-related muscle loss) requires 0.6 grams per pound of body weight — a target many older adults struggle to reach through food alone.
- People with Type 2 diabetes: Whey and soy both lower post-meal blood sugar and improve insulin sensitivity, making them effective supplementary treatments.
- People with high blood pressure or high cholesterol: Both whey and soy lower systolic blood pressure and LDL cholesterol in clinical trials.
- People with IBD: Protein shakes provide easily digestible nutrition when the gut is inflamed and whole-food protein is poorly tolerated.
When Protein Shakes Can Be Harmful
Caution is necessary for anyone with compromised liver or kidney function — protein supplementation can worsen these conditions. Whey protein may also trigger acne in people who are susceptible. Dairy allergies can produce rash, swelling, or a runny nose. In all these cases, soy-based protein is a safer alternative worth discussing with a doctor.

FAQs
Can protein shakes replace meals?
They can replace one meal for weight loss purposes, but they lack the fiber, vitamins, and phytonutrients found in whole foods. Occasional meal replacement is fine; relying on shakes for all meals is not recommended for long-term health.
Do protein shakes expire?
Yes. Most powders have a shelf life of 12–18 months from manufacture. Check the expiration date on the container. Once mixed, a shake should be consumed within two hours if kept at room temperature or 24 hours if refrigerated.
Is whey or plant protein better for weight loss?
Both work, but whey is more studied for satiety and appetite reduction. Soy is a close second, and for anyone with dairy sensitivity, soy or pea protein is the practical choice. The calorie and sugar content of the shake matters more than the protein source.
Can teenagers drink protein shakes?
Yes, but most teenagers already get enough protein from food. A shake after heavy training can help with recovery, but excess protein does not build extra muscle and puts unnecessary strain on developing kidneys. Stay within the 0.8 g per kg baseline unless a doctor advises otherwise.
Does the timing of a protein shake really matter?
For general health, timing is less important than total daily intake. For muscle growth after strength training, drinking a shake within 30–60 minutes post-workout does improve recovery and hypertrophy. Pre-workout shakes increase amino acid availability but are not necessary for most people.
